Hi, Ive just realised that I took the double amount of Lantus. Normally I take 23 units of Lantus but today I did it twice so 46 units at all. What can I do? I injected Lantus and after that I realised that I had did it already. I feel anxiety now. Im going to sleep and I dont know what can happen.
My parents control my bs during the night so they are with me just in case.
 
my advice would be to set some alarms on a phone to check your bloods during the night
I would test at either 1 hour or at most 2 hour intervals

you will most like see your bloods drop after 3-5 hours and they could stay low or drop further without eating some carbs
I would suggest 20 carb of a fast acting type followed by a 20 carb slow acting -- and then test again and repeat if low an hour later.

I second the advice above, 2 hourly tests for the next 12 (if you split your basal) or 24 hours with regular top-up snacks of 15-25g carbs would be my approach. The most important thing is to not go to sleep without at least one nice loud alarm set to go off every hour or two.

Because it's Lantus the effects will be very long lasting.

I used to be on Lantus and a couple of times actually forgot to do my Lantus. On the first day my blood sugars were OK and it was 36-48 hours later that I'd be correcting highs. You should still keep a close eye on your sugars for the next day or two and don't leave the house without plenty of hypo treatment on hand!
